Technical Field
[0001] This utility model relates to the technical field of polystyrene production equipment, and in particular to a polystyrene raw material production molding device. Background Technology
[0002] Polystyrene, a high-performance and widely used thermoplastic, plays a crucial role in modern industrial production. From disposable tableware and packaging materials in daily life to insulation boards in the construction industry and casings for electronic appliances, polystyrene meets the diverse needs of many industries thanks to its excellent processing performance and physicochemical properties. In the polystyrene production process, the raw material conveying system, as the initial stage of production, directly affects the stability and product quality of subsequent plasticizing, molding, and other processes.
[0003] Most existing polystyrene raw material conveying systems use traditional screw conveyors. While this method is simple in structure and low in cost, in actual use, it has been found that raw materials tend to accumulate locally within the screw grooves, leading to significant fluctuations in the conveying volume. This results in inconsistent amounts of raw material entering the heating and plasticizing system, causing uneven plasticization and ultimately affecting product quality. Furthermore, raw material blockage is a prominent issue in existing polystyrene raw material conveying systems. During storage and transportation, polystyrene raw materials may clump due to moisture, compression, or other factors. When these clumps enter the conveying system, they easily become stuck at the hopper outlet, gaps in the screw conveyor, or bends, causing conveying interruptions. To clear these blockages, production personnel must frequently stop the machine, which not only reduces production efficiency and increases labor intensity but may also affect product quality stability due to fluctuations in process parameters during shutdowns and restarts. Utility Model Content
[0004] The purpose of this invention is to solve the problem in the prior art that raw materials tend to accumulate locally in the spiral groove, which reduces production efficiency and increases the intensity of manual labor.
[0005] To achieve the above objectives, the present invention adopts the following technical solution: a polystyrene raw material production and molding device, comprising: a base; a mounting frame welded to the upper end of the base; a feeding assembly disposed on the top of the mounting frame, the lower end of which penetrates through the top of the mounting frame and extends downward; a crushing assembly disposed below the feeding assembly, the upper end of which is provided with a connecting cavity, which can form a raw material flow channel with the feeding assembly; and a screw conveyor disposed at the lower end of the crushing assembly, the upper end of which is provided with a feed chute, which is disposed at the lower port of the crushing assembly.
[0006]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that: the polystyrene raw material is conveyed by the feeding component, crushed by the crushing component, and then conveyed by the screw conveyor, realizing the continuous processing of the raw material from conveying, crushing to conveying, efficiently completing the pre-processing and molding preparation of the polystyrene raw material, and improving the continuity and efficiency of production.
[0007] In a preferred embodiment, the feeding assembly includes: a mixing chamber disposed at the upper end of the mounting frame, the lower end of which extends downward through the top of the mounting frame and is fixedly connected to a first feeding port; two mixing shafts disposed inside the mixing chamber, with multiple mixing columns welded to their exterior; a first pulley with a second pulley disposed on one side, the two being fixedly connected to the ends of the two mixing shafts respectively, and the two being connected by a transmission belt; and a first motor disposed on one side of the second pulley, the output end of which is connected to a connecting shaft, the other end of which is fixedly connected to the second pulley.
[0008]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that the first motor drives the two stirring shafts to rotate via the pulley and transmission belt, thereby causing the stirring column to stir the polystyrene raw material in the stirring chamber, achieving uniform feeding of the raw material and ensuring smooth subsequent processing.
[0009] In a preferred embodiment, the feeding assembly further includes: guide blocks, fixedly connected to both sides of the mixing chamber, and both ends of which are fixedly connected to the top of the mounting frame; guide posts, disposed below the two guide blocks; a stop block, disposed at the lower end of the first feeding port, with both ends movably disposed on the guide posts, and a lead screw disposed in the middle, which allows the stop block to move along the axis of the lead screw; and a second motor, connected to one end of the lead screw.
[0010]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that the second motor drives the lead screw, which moves the stop on the guide column to control the opening and closing of the first discharge port. Combined with the original mixing and feeding function, it realizes precise control of the raw material conveying amount, further ensures uniform and stable feeding, and improves the overall process controllability.
[0011] In a preferred embodiment, the crushing assembly includes: a crushing chamber disposed at the lower port of the communicating chamber; two crushing rollers, one of which is connected to a first rotating shaft; and a second discharge port disposed through the bottom of the crushing chamber.
[0012]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that: two crushing rollers with first rotating shafts crush the raw material in the crushing chamber, and the crushed raw material is output through the second discharge port, which receives the raw material conveyed by the feeding component and completes the crushing process, providing raw material of suitable particle size for subsequent processing and ensuring the pretreatment effect of raw material before molding.
[0013] In a preferred embodiment, the crushing assembly further includes: a driven gear, one side of which is meshed with a transmission gear, and the two are respectively fixedly connected to the ends of two first rotating shafts; a third motor, which is disposed on one side of the transmission gear, and its output end is connected to a second rotating shaft, the second rotating shaft being fixedly connected to the transmission gear.
[0014]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that the third motor drives the transmission gear through the second rotating shaft, meshes with the driven gear, and makes the two crushing rollers rotate, efficiently crushing the raw materials, which are then output through the second discharge port, enhancing the crushing power and efficiency, ensuring that the raw materials are fully crushed, and adapting to the needs of subsequent processing.
[0015] In a preferred embodiment, the feeding assembly further includes a limiting groove, which is fixedly connected to both sides of the stop block and is engaged with the outside of the guide block.
[0016]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that the limiting groove is set outside the guide block, and in conjunction with the movement of the stop block on the guide column, it restricts the offset of the stop block, making the opening and closing of the first discharge port more stable and precise, enhancing the control accuracy of raw material conveying, and ensuring the uniformity of material feeding and the smoothness of subsequent processes.
[0017] In a preferred embodiment, a fourth motor is provided at one end of the screw conveyor.
[0018]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is to provide power for the screw conveyor.
[0019] In a preferred embodiment, a material collection pipe is provided through one side of the screw conveyor.
[0020] The technical effect of adopting the above-mentioned further solution is that the collecting pipe can centrally discharge the crushed polystyrene raw materials it transports.
[0021] Compared with the prior art, the advantages and positive effects of this utility model are as follows:
[0022] 1. This utility model effectively avoids localized accumulation of raw materials within the spiral groove through the precise control design of the feeding assembly. In the feeding assembly, a second motor drives a lead screw to move a stop block along a guide column, precisely and regularly controlling the opening and closing degree of the first feeding port. The feeding speed can be flexibly adjusted according to actual production needs. This ensures a uniform and stable flow of raw materials entering the screw conveyor, reducing localized accumulation within the spiral groove caused by large influxes of raw materials. This guarantees the continuity of the production process, improves overall production efficiency, and reduces the labor intensity of frequently handling raw material accumulation issues manually.
[0023] 2. This utility model further optimizes the raw material conveying process through the efficient crushing function of the crushing component. Two crushing rollers rotate in opposite directions under the drive of a third motor. Through the meshing of the driven gear and the transmission gear, the polystyrene raw material is fully crushed into suitable particle sizes. The finely crushed and uniformly distributed raw material enters the screw conveyor and is more easily and smoothly conveyed under the propulsion of the screw blades, preventing accumulation and effectively reducing the occurrence of blockages. This not only significantly improves the working efficiency of the screw conveyor but also reduces the workload of manually cleaning blockages and unblocking the screw grooves, lowering labor intensity and increasing the production efficiency of the device. [0055] Working principle: This equipment is a polystyrene raw material production and molding device. In use, the polystyrene raw material is first fed into the feeding assembly at the top of the mounting frame 2. At this time, the first motor 9 is started. The first motor 9 drives the second pulley 7 to rotate via the connecting shaft 8. The second pulley 7 then drives the first pulley 6 via the transmission belt 29, causing the two stirring shafts 4 to rotate synchronously. Multiple stirring columns 5 installed outside the stirring shafts 4 then thoroughly stir and mix the raw material, ensuring its uniformity.
[0056] After mixing is completed, the second motor 15 is started. The second motor 15 drives the lead screw 14 to rotate. The lead screw 14 drives the stop block 13 to move along the guide column 12 in the direction of the lead screw 14 axis. When the stop block 13 moves, the first discharge port 10 opens, and the raw material falls down into the communicating cavity 30 of the crushing component through the first discharge port 10, and then enters the crushing cavity 17. In this way, by controlling the working frequency of the second motor 15, the regular feeding of the feeding component can be achieved, thereby improving the crushing and conveying effect of the device.
[0057] Inside the crushing chamber 17, the third motor 22 is started. The third motor 22 drives the transmission gear 21 to rotate through the second rotating shaft 23. The transmission gear 21 meshes with the driven gear 20, causing the two crushing rollers 18 to rotate in opposite directions, crushing the raw material falling into the crushing chamber 17. The crushed raw material is discharged through the second discharge port 24, which is set at the bottom of the crushing chamber 17.
[0058] After the crushed raw material is discharged from the second discharge port 24, it falls directly into the feed trough 26 at the upper end of the screw conveyor 25. At this time, the fourth motor 27 is started, and the fourth motor 27 drives the screw conveyor 25 to run, conveying the raw material entering the feed trough 26 along the screw conveyor 25, and collecting and outputting it through the collection pipe 28 set through one side, thus completing the entire operation process of polystyrene raw material from mixing, feeding, crushing to conveying.
